## Authentication

The Wrenbook wiki enforces role-based access at the page-tree level. Roles (viewer, editor, curator, admin) are resolved by the Gatewarden service on every request; there is no client-side caching of role grants. Anonymous access is disabled in all environments. For automated audits, the review harness authenticates as a read-only service account rather than a human role. That account authenticates to Gatewarden with the internal API key shown below.

service key, tadup-fawef: kto4_bUUL

### Step 4: Enable EXIF scrubbing

Before cutting over uploads to Plateglass, turn on the scrubber so GPS and device metadata get stripped server-side. Legacy assets are handled by the backfill job in Step 6, so don't worry about those yet. Run the scrubber in dry-run mode first and check the rejection log for malformed headers. Once that looks clean, apply the following configuration values.

deployment values, fadup-yajef:
holath:
  pin: 9138
  metrics_host: metrics.holath.zemvarlabs.internal
  tenant: silir
  seal: seal_bbfb687b

Account recovery for Gravelbase: partitions are keyed by month; locked accounts live in the current partition only. Reviewer must confirm the repartition job before restoring access. Restores older than one month require detaching the archive partition, which prompts for the team recovery passphrase given below.

strongbox words: druvan-lamys-eliius-jorax-istox-soreth-ulays-gilix-ralix-oliiel-norwyn-casvan-praius

CI troubleshooting: websocket reconnect loop

If you see the Marrowlink e2e suite timing out on `reconnect_after_idle`, it's the known bug where the client retries with a stale session nonce, gets rejected, and loops. The fix landed on main but older branches still hit it — rebase before debugging further. Don't bump the retry limit; that just hides it. The first known-good build is recorded below for reference.

build token for tajeg-bajep: htk14_409ba9df6b8acb